Re: 2D panel with GPS NAV switch
Hi,
Add the following to theWoP2_b17g Panel.cfg :
Window14=Radiostack to the [Window Titles]
Add this after [Window13]
[Window14]
file=radiostack.bmp
size_mm=320,600
position=2
visible=0
ident=RADIO_STACK_PANEL
zorder=3
gauge00=avionics!radio compass scr269, 10,28,300,278
gauge01=avionics!navgps switch, 245,367,48,92
gauge02=Bendix_King_Radio!Bendix-King Radio Nav-Comm 1, 10,306,208
gauge03=Bendix_King_Radio!Bendix-King Radio DME, 10,382,208
gauge04=Bendix_King_Radio!Bendix-King Radio Xpndr, 10,439,208
Also add radiostack.bmp from the old B17 without accusim to the panel folder.

To access the radio stack, go to Views- Instrument Panel-Radiostack
If you dont use one of the current windows, you can just copy the window 14 text over it, but make sure to leave the original window number intact, and then copy the radio stack name over the original window title you used. Then you can use the appropriate Shift key to access it.
